I love the dimensions of the bread container. Paddles stop almost perpendicular to the length so more slices don't have the hole in them. I've only made sandwich bread with it. I used my recipe. It's so great to have loafs the size of regular sandwich bread.
Great bread maker but I do wish it had suction cup or something on the bottom so it wouldn't move. Mine ended up falling off the counter and broke… No more delicious fresh bread in the morning :( I miss The warm bakery smell in the kitchen! Otherwise it works really well and I loved the real loaf shape, the delay start, and the double paddle.
